The Consciousness Plague is about memory -
more particularly, how the loss of memory, in slivers of
time deducted from a growing number of individuals, can
subtly undermine and play havoc with everything from the
investigation of serial stranglings to candlelight
dinners. Dr. D'Amato, NYPD forensic detective,
investigates a spate of unusual cases of memory loss and
finds evidence of a bacteria-like organism that has lived
in our brains since our origin as a species and may be
responsible for our very consciousness. There's evidence
for this consciousness bug in the ancient Phoenician and
Viking cultures and everywhere he looks in our world." A
new antibiotic crosses the blood-brain barrier and
inadvertently kills this essential bug. Phil himself is a
victim of the memory drain, and must struggle to get the
proper authorities to pay attention before everyone loses
so much memory that they forget that they forgot in the
first place.
